So, why does Cliven Bundy deserve to join such an ignominious crew?

Let’s start with the fact that the man is a thief. He has grazed his cattle on federal land but has not paid the grazing fees for over 20 years. Now, in my book, when you take something and don’t pay for it, that’s theft. Up until 1993, Bundy paid the grazing fee, but when the government designated some of the land on which his cattle graze a conservation area (to protect the endangered desert tortoise), he wasn’t happy. He stopped paying the fee. Grazing fees aren’t a lot on federal land, but over 20 years, the fees plus fines and interest add up. In this case, he owes $1.1 million to the federal government. That is, he owes “We the People” — you and me. I don’t know about you, but I can’t really afford to let a $1.1 million debt slide.

Had he really been protesting the tortoise thing, there is a tried-and-true way he could have proved his honesty — an escrow account. When you have a dispute with a landlord, you are perfectly entitled to withhold the rent, but as any good real estate attorney will tell you, it looks really good in court if you have paid the rent into an escrow account. Bundy didn’t do that.

Then there is the standoff. When the Bureau of Land Management (which has won every time it has taken Bundy to court on this) started rounding up the cattle on its land, Bundy and other yahoos showed up with guns and talked a bunch of smack about government overreach and tyranny and states’ rights. The result was a very tense situation between two groups of people with guns.

Shortly after that hit the fan, Bundy’s rightist supporters did back flips to get some distance. Nevada Senator Dean Heller, who had called him and his supporters “patriots,” had to issue a statement that used the word “appalling” to describe Bundy’s views. Rand Paul, who had said Bundy raised a “legitimate constitutional question,” had to say “I wholeheartedly disagree with him.” Greta Van Susteren at Fox News issued a statement deploring his comments. Zachary Moyle, who serves as spokesman for the Koch Brothers-funded Americans For Prosperity’s Nevada branch, said, “It’s important to note that our opposition to wasteful government spending in no way lends support to offensive remarks made by Mr. Bundy or anyone else.”
